...So Far

...So Far is a solo piano album by D. D. Jackson. It was recorded in 1999 and released by RCA Records, and won a Juno Award for Contemporary Jazz Album of the Year.

Recording and music

The solo piano album was recorded in May 1999.[1] Most of the twelve tracks were written by Jackson, and are dedicated to influences from jazz and classical music.[2]

...So Far was released by RCA Records.[1] The AllMusic reviewer wrote that "Jackson is emerging as an original expressionist in his own right, exploring dense harmonies, arpeggiated embellishments, and a fortuitous style of improvising that is nothing less than startling".[2] It won the Best Contemporary (Instrumental) Jazz Album Juno Award in 2000.[3]
